Understanding Internet Betting Threats
Online gambling presents numerous hazards that gamblers should be cognizant of before participating in any activities. One major concern is the potential for dependency. The ease of accessing gambling platforms around the clock can lead to overindulgence and a absence of self-control. It’s important for players to define limits for their gambling activities and recognize when their behavior may be developing into harmful.
Additionally danger associated with online gambling is the possibility of deception and fraudulent activity. While a lot of trustworthy sites exist, there are also plenty of unchecked platforms that can jeopardize user information and money. Gamblers should consistently ensure that they choose authorized and regulated online casinos to protect themselves from potential scams and to guarantee equitable gaming.
Financial risks are also natural in online gambling. A lot of people may misjudge the sum they are willing to wager and subsequently find themselves in a tough financial predicament. Creating a budget and adhering strictly to it can help lessen this risk. Understanding the odds and the games being played is essential for knowledgeable decision-making and prudent gambling practices.
Best Practices for Secure Play
When engaging in online gamblings, it is essential to set a budget and stick to it. Determine how much money you can bear to lose before you start gaming, and avoid drawing into resources that are meant for necessary bills. This self-control can help maintain a positive relationship with gaming and prevent it from turning into a financial strain. By clearly defining your boundaries, you can enjoy the gaming experience without the stress of financial trouble.
Another important aspect is to choose trustworthy online casinos that are certified and monitored. Research the platform’s history, read testimonials, and check for player experiences to confirm a safe space. Certified casinos follow strict regulations that safeguard players and ensure fair gaming. By opting for well-known and respected platforms, you greatly reduce the chances associated with online gamblings and increase the chances of a positive experience.
Additionally, take benefit of safe gaming tools that many online casinos provide. These tools can consist of setting caps on deposits, wagers, and duration. Many sites also offer self-exclusion choices if you feel that your gambling behavior are turning troublesome. Utilizing these tools can help maintain oversight over your play and promote a more secure, more pleasant online gambling experience. Always keep in mind that gambling should be for fun and enjoyment, not a source of stress.
Recognizing and Steering Clear of Scams
In the world of online betting, scams are unfortunately prevalent. Many fake sites lure players with attractive bonuses and offers that appear too good to be true. It is crucial for players to do their research before registering for any online platform. Investigate licensing details, read user feedback, and be on the lookout for any warning signs associated with the site’s standing. A legitimate site will be open about its activities and will have favorable feedback from players.
Another frequent tactic employed by scammers is identity theft schemes, where they masquerade as reputable gambling sites to capture personal data. Be cautious about any unrequested emails or messages that seek for personal data like login credentials or financial information. Setting up two-factor authentication can also add an extra layer of security against unauthorized access.
Finally, be mindful of transaction methods offered by internet gambling sites. Scammers often opt for difficult to track payment methods, so stick to trusted and safe methods. Look for sites that utilize encryption technology to protect your financial information. By being alert and prioritizing security, you can greatly reduce your risk of being scammed by scams in the online gambling landscape.
